Marc Márquez arrives at the Catalan GP in 3rd place in the MotoGP world championship. The Spanish rider has been on a very positive run of races, with very consistent results, which has left him with 89 points in the championship so far. It was recently announced that Aleix Espargaró will retire at the end of the season, which will leave Marc Márquez as one of the most experienced riders in the paddock, or perhaps the most experienced.

The Gresini Racing MotoGP rider, in a statement, according to Motosan.es, spoke about the retirement of his rival, Aleix Espargaró.

– For me he was the veteran of the category. I think now it’s my turn to receive this award, but obviously I congratulate him on his sporting career, because it has been a sporting career that I would highlight for knowing how to suffer and endure suffering. He’s found himself at home without bikes, he’s found himself replacing riders, he’s found himself developing projects and he’s found himself winning.

He added what he could highlight most about the Aprilia Racing rider’s work: ‘What to highlight? For me, it’s obvious that there have been riders with a lot of talent here, but there’s no one as hard-working as him. So I’d like to highlight his work, his involvement and, above all, the fact that he decided to be at home. He hasn’t missed a bike at 35, so congratulations.
